Trend of the Popularity of Santana as a Female Baby Name in West Virginia
Data Source: Social Security Administration (SSA).
In 2000, there were 6 female babies that were named Santana in West Virginia, which was 0.08% of the total number of female babies born in West Virginia in 2000. Between 1985 and 2000, the name Santana peaked as a female baby name in West Virginia in 1986 with a count of 11 babies, which was 0.12% of the total female babies born in West Virginia in 1986.
